SAPECC6安装指南 - VM + LINUX + SAPECC6 + ORACLE 联系客服

发布时间 : 星期六 文章SAPECC6安装指南 - VM + LINUX + SAPECC6 + ORACLE更新完毕开始阅读

shutdown -h 20:30 系统将在今晚的8:30关机 shutdown -h +10 系统再过十分钟后自动关机 shutown -r now

立刻重启

----------------------------------------------------------------------------------- >reboot 重启,相当于init 6 与 shutown -r now

----------------------------------------------------------------------------------- >halt

最简单的关机命令

halt会先检测系统的runlevel。若runlevel为0或6,则关闭系统,否则即调用shutdown来关闭系统。

图形与字符模式切换

vi /etc/inittab

将5改成3,启动后就可以变成字符模式 startx 或者 init 5 就可以进入图形化界面

----------------------------------------------------------------------------------- >runlevel 显示当前运行级别

磁盘管理

fdisk、mkfs、fsck、quota、df、dd、(u)mount。

Fdisk:一块硬盘最多只能有四个主分区(扩展分区也占一个主分区号),常用分区模式是三个主分区加一个扩展分区,扩展分区可以划分为多个逻辑分区。Fdisk是linux下的磁盘分区管理工具,常用的参数有:

fdisk -l 查看机器挂载的硬盘个数和分区情况;

Fdisk /dev/sda 运行后会进入一个磁盘管理的新命令提示界面:

m 显示帮助信息;

p 打印出当前磁盘分区情况; n 添加新的分区; d 删除一个分区;

w 写入磁盘分区表并退出; q 退出但不保存。

Mkfs:linux下的格式化工具,常用参数:

-t 指定磁盘分区格式(常用mkfs.ext4 /dev/sda3这种格式,省略了-t); -c 格式化之前检查是否有怀道; -V 显示详细进度。

Fsck:linux下的磁盘检查和修复工具,常用参数:

-t 指定磁盘分区格式;

-a 如果检查有错则自动修复;

-r 如果检查有错则由使用者回答是否修复; -C 显示完整的检查进度; -V 详细显示模式。

Quota:磁盘限额工具,配置过程如下:

1、查看当前内核是否支持磁盘限额:grep -i quota /boot/config-2.6.32-220.el6.i686;

2、在fstab文件特定参数栏defaults后加上usrquota或者grpquota,多个之间用逗号分隔开; 3、重新挂载限额的文件分区,例:mount -o remount /mnt/program;

4、生成配置文件:quotacheck -cum /mnt/progam 会在/mng/program下生成一个aquota.user文件,其中c是创建,u代表user,g代表group,m不重新挂载为只读模式;

5、查看状态:quotaon -p /mnt/program;

6、开启磁盘限额:quotaon -uv /mnt/program;

7、设置限额:setquota -u quotatest 100000 120000 0 0 /mnt/program,这条命令意思是设置quotatest用户在/mnt/progam这个分区下最多只能有120M使用空间,当超过100M时给出提示已经超过软上限;

8、显示限额报表:repquota -auvs。

Df:常与-lh参数结合使用,人性化的显示出当前已挂载磁盘的占用情况。结合-a参数能显示出所有文件系统的磁盘使用情况(如/proc等)。

Dd:用指定大小的块拷贝一个文件,并在拷贝的同时进行指定的转换。经常用于将ISO镜像文件刻录到光盘。If

是标准输入,of是标准输出,bs设置读写块大小,skip输入文件开头跳过多少个块再开始复制,count值拷贝多少个块。

例:dd if=/dev/cdrom of=/home/CentOS-6.2-i386-bin-DVD1.iso 。

Mount:挂载块设备,挂载的目录下可以有文件,但挂载设备后无法看到,umount后会自动出现。 例:mount /dev/sda3 /mnt/program (挂载磁盘)

mount -t nfs -o rw 10.140.133.9:/home/share /mnt/nfs (挂载nfs) 常用参数:

-t 设备的文件系统类型:vfat win下的fat32,ntfs NT的文件系统,nfs 网络文件系统,iso9660 cd-rom标准文件系统,ext4 目前linux最常用的文件系统,auto 自动检测。

-o 指定挂在时的选项,常用的有:iocharset 设置字符集,ro 以只读方式挂载,rw 以读写方式挂载,remount 重新安装已经安装了的文件系统。

Umount:卸载块设备,有事会遇到device is busy,检查下该目录下的程序有没有正在运行的。加上-l 参数后不会马上卸载,会等到该目录空闲后在卸载。

例:umount /mnt/progarm

Java环境变量设置

vi /etc/profile

在里面添加如下内容

(以下的全是冒号)

export JAVA_HOME=/jdk1.5.0_22 export PATH=$PATH:$JAVA_HOME/bin export CLASSPATH=.:$JAVA_HOME/lib

export JAVA_HOME PATH CLASSPATH

进入 /usr/bin/目录 cd /usr/bin ln -s -f /jdk1.5.0_22/jre/bin/java ln -s -f /jdk1.5.0_22/bin/javac

(这个是给系统添加一个命令,java,javac,让你可以在任何时候都能用java,javac命令。)

关于 Solution Manager Key

直接的说,这个 Key 是给安装程序临时用一下,带来的结果是在 SAP 服务器中,给你生成一个可以使用一个月的临时 License,注意这完全是两个概念,License 是 License,Key 是 Key。

这个 Key 怎么来呢,是通过电脑名字、SAP System ID、以及 Center Instance Number 这三个字符串,经过一个算法算出来的,而算这个东西,你就要先装好 Solution Manager 这个软件,但是一般人都没有这个东西。

如果你前面没有自作主张的话,你的电脑主机名应该是【SAPECC6】,SAP System ID 应该是【ECC】,Center Instance Number 应该是【00】,那么恭喜你,Key 你可以用 【01BCDF0898】,这个 Key 是网友提供的,我一直用这个 Key,毕竟安装完毕后,这个 Key 的使命也就结束了,我们还需要去生成永久的 License。

Oracle11G安装

创建Oracle用户及DBA组

su –

# userdel -r oracle # groupdeloinstall # groupdeldba

# groupadd -g 600 oinstall # groupadd -g 650 dba

#useradd -g oinstall -G dba -u 600 -d /home/oracle -m oracle # passwd oracle

# chown -vR oracle:oinstall /home/oracle # chmod -vR 777 /home/oracle

X Window调试

使用Root用户登陆到系统:安装过程中需要使用x-window环境运行安装向导,建议使用XManager或VNC软件; 本安装过程使用XManager;Red Hat Linux机器里开启 X Window; #vi /usr/share/gdm/defaults.conf AllowRemoteAutoLogin=true Enable=true Port=177 (前面注释去掉#) 修改完成之后,重启服务器; #gdm-restart 使用Xmanager连接到该服务器;连接成功后,输入用户名、密码,会出现Linux的桌面; 如下图所示: